The 2026 French Open delivered a heart-stopping spectacle on the red clay of Roland Garros today, proving once again that tennis is as much a mental battle as a physical one. In a match that will be remembered for years, Anna Kalinskaya pulled off an absolute miracle, clawing her way back to defeat her close friend Anastasia Potapova in a contest that teetered on the edge of disaster for the eventual winner.

For Kalinskaya, this victory is more than just a notch in the win column—it marks her first-ever appearance in the French Open quarterfinals. The path to the final eight was anything but smooth. Throughout the high-stakes showdown, observers noted that Kalinskaya appeared physically hampered, struggling to maintain her movement against a relentless Potapova.

The tension reached a boiling point as Potapova served for the match on two separate occasions, each time failing to seal the deal. Even when the third-set tiebreaker began, it was Potapova who stormed out to an early, commanding lead. Yet, in a display of sheer willpower, Kalinskaya flipped the script, securing the win and keeping her championship dreams alive.

A Wide-Open Path to Glory

The women’s draw at the 2026 French Open has turned into a total frenzy. With titans like Iga Swiatek, Coco Gauff, and Elena Rybakina already out of the tournament, the bracket is officially wide open. Even the presence of notable stars like Amanda Anisimova and Jessica Pegula hasn’t prevented the chaos that has defined this year’s Grand Slam.

Kalinskaya now finds herself in a prime position. Her next challenge will be against the winner of the match between Maja Chwalinska and Diane Parry. While Kalinskaya has never faced Chwalinska, she holds a positive record against Parry, having bested her at the 2025 Madrid Open. As a player still hunting for her first WTA title, the prospect of lifting the Coupe Suzanne-Lenglen is suddenly, shockingly, within reach.

RCB’s Seamers Unleash Absolute Dominance in Ahmedabad

The IPL 2026 Final at the Narendra Modi Stadium has turned into a nightmare for the Gujarat Titans. In a high-stakes showdown, the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) bowlers have completely dismantled the GT batting lineup, leaving them reeling at 145/7 after 19 overs.

RCB’s Strategic Masterclass

Winning the toss was the first tactical victory for RCB captain Rajat Patidar. Choosing to bowl first on a track that looked perfect for their seam-heavy attack, RCB’s quicks—led by Josh Hazlewood and Bhuvneshwar Kumar—pinned the Titans down from the very first ball. The pressure was relentless; Shubman Gill and Sai Sudharsan fell early, effectively killing the GT momentum before it could even begin.

The Collapse

Gujarat Titans brought Arshad Khan back into the fold, hoping for some lower-order fireworks. While Arshad provided a brief glimmer of hope with two massive sixes, his dismissal, courtesy of a sharp bouncer from Hazlewood, signaled the end of any significant resistance. Washington Sundar, anchoring the innings with 49*, has been the lone warrior in an otherwise bleak scorecard.

The stage is set for an epic clash of generations at the 2026 French Open as 39-year-old legend Novak Djokovic faces off against the 19-year-old rising star Joao Fonseca. This third-round showdown on Court Philippe-Chatrier is the collision of experience and raw, youthful energy that tennis fans have been waiting for.

A Clash of Generations

Novak Djokovic enters this match with the weight of history behind him, boasting three Coupe des Mousquetaires titles and an unmatched resume of 21 additional Grand Slam trophies. Despite his age, the “GOAT” remains a formidable force. However, he enters this match having already navigated eight grueling sets, spending over six and a half hours on the Parisian clay to reach this stage.

Across the net stands Joao Fonseca, the 19-year-old Brazilian phenom currently ranked as the world No. 30. Fonseca has been the talk of the tour, consistently proving he belongs on the biggest stages. He arrives in the third round with a clear athletic advantage; he has spent nearly an hour less on court than Djokovic and carries the natural stamina of a teenager who has played significantly fewer professional matches.

“The GOAT” vs The Rising Star

Djokovic, ever the strategist, is fully aware of the threat Fonseca poses. “He’s a big-stage player,” Djokovic noted ahead of the clash. “He really loves the occasion. He can definitely step up… and deliver big shots.”

For Fonseca, this match is the realization of a long-held dream. The teenager has been vocal about his desire to face the Serbian legend before the curtains close on his illustrious career. “I want to be in Novak’s draw,” Fonseca shared. “I just want to have this experience in my life.” While he enters the match with deep respect for his idol, his goal is clear: to play his best game and secure a victory.

Other Key Matchups

The excitement continues across the venue:

  • Iga Swiatek vs Magda Linette: A historic all-Polish battle in the Open era, with both players hungry for a spot in the record books.
  • Andrey Rublev vs Nuno Borges: Rublev is looking to showcase his newfound variety—including tactical drop shots—against the steady Borges.
  • Mirra Andreeva vs Marie Bouzkova: The refreshingly honest Andreeva enters with a strong mental edge, having defeated her opponent in all four of their previous meetings.
